
THE ORB OF XIATH is a performance and recording project featuring by Ani Samperi and Paußnitz (Uwe Lüdicke) in a ritualistic musical interaction with a 2-meter spherical instrument used to create otherworldly (i.e. interplanetary, "round") sounds. This instrument doubles as an experimental vocal booth, utilizing the resonant frequencies and overtones of a perfectly-spherical steel chamber to summon as yet unknown sonic entities into our earthly dimension.
As part of the performance, a select few audience entrance tickets will have been randomly inscribed with their own special sigil, whereby each audience member whose ticket bears one of these sigils will be asked to volunteer a brief vocal “offering” to the Orb upon display of their sigil. Wishes, oms and pure guttural screams from these willing participants will be transformed via several cycles of recording and replaying into the Orb’s hollow cavern until mysterious sounds appear. Those with which She is most pleased will distort and swell with ecstatic internal vibrations.
The ominous presence of the Orb – the One, the vacuous, the reverberant, She-of-many-names – invokes the spirit of George Bataille and Kantian notions of the sublime to create an image of the Sacred and that which is greater than all that is human.
